I currently have my green spotted puffer in a 20 gallon tall aquarium, he is about 1.5 inches long. I have a 55 gallon tank that I will eventually be moving him to but I wanted to make sure I'm not stunting him by keeping him in the 20 until hes a little bigger?
I have never had a fish to my knowledge that was stunted but I really want to take good care of this beautiful fish and dont want to do anything to negatively effect his health. Any suggestions would be greatly appreciated.

He seemes to be happy and healthy with a totally white belly and has been eating great and has been very active.
3, 20-30 gallon hob filters
Ammonia:0
Nitrites: 0
Nitrates: 15
Salinity: 1.014
Temperature 82 degrees
